Most people rarely take full advantage of spaces such as their basements or their attics, even though many homes have both. Why not turn your basement or attic into a living space, studio or office? Such a space could be converted into almost anything from a rental unit to make a little more cash to an additional bedroom or work space. You've already got the ceiling, floor and walls, which are the most important parts of a room. If you want the space to become suitable for living then you will probably have to work on it and do a little redesigning. You might have to air out a damp basement, clean moldy surfaces, add kitchen facilities or plumbing. When considering the potential advantages, though, these jobs will be worth it in the end.
You can use shrubs, hedges or trees for additionally privacy and shade in your yard as well as improving the overall look. Shrubs and trees not only make your garden prettier but they are also a great way of absorbing excessive moisture and protecting you against the sun's hot rays or the wind. Depending on the climate in your area, you could consider planting fruit trees so you can eat fruit right from your yard. If you'd like to have more privacy, you could plant hedges around your yard. It's more attractive than having a wall built and it can consist of different types of plants, shrubs or small trees that form a barrier between your home and the world.
One easy way to improve the space you are living in is by clearing out the clutter, whether you sell it or throw it away, and straightening out the property. You can sell off the stuff you don't need which means that you can also make a little money, so you'll actually make a profit instead of you having to pay. The most important part about removing clutter is that it gives you control back over your house and you know where everything is. Having piles of paper on your desk, for example, can make it hard to find something when you need it. Go through your whole house, including storage areas like closets, the basement or attic and ruthlessly resolve to discard anything that's not actually serving a useful purpose.
